The Lenten season is observed more often within liturgical church environments rather than non-liturgical or evangelical churches with the practices of fasting, praying, and almsgiving. Should evangelicals similarly recognize this 40-day season starting with Ash Wednesday and concluding with Maundy Thursday? Join us for a conversation with ACF's Sr. Pastor Kenton Boone.
